impl eframe::App for UxnApp<'_> {
    fn update(&mut self, ctx: &egui::Context, _frame: &mut eframe::Frame) {
        // --- AUTO ROM CYCLING: Switch between ROMs every 10 seconds if enabled ---
        if self.auto_rom_select && !self.auto_roms.is_empty() {
            let dt = ctx.input(|i| i.stable_dt) as f64;
            log::debug!(
                "[AUTO ROM CYCLING] auto_timer: {:.3}, dt: {:.3}, auto_index: {}, roms: {}",
                self.auto_timer,
                dt,
                self.auto_index,
                self.auto_roms.len()
            );
            self.auto_timer += dt;
            if self.auto_timer == 0.0 && self.auto_index == 0 {
                log::debug!("[AUTO ROM CYCLING] First ROM already loaded.");
                // Already loaded first ROM in new_with_mode
            } else if self.auto_timer > 10.0 {
                log::debug!(
                    "[AUTO ROM CYCLING] Switching ROM: {} -> {}",
                    self.auto_index,
                    (self.auto_index + 1) % self.auto_roms.len()
                );
                self.auto_timer = 0.0;
                self.auto_index = (self.auto_index + 1) % self.auto_roms.len();
                let rom = self.auto_roms[self.auto_index].clone();
                // Use the correct label for the new ROM
                let label = if self.auto_index < self.auto_rom_labels.len() {
                    self.auto_rom_labels[self.auto_index].clone()
                } else {
                    format!("ROM {}", self.auto_index + 1)
                };
                self.set_rom_label(label);
                let _ = self.load_rom(&rom);
            }
        }
        while let Ok(e) = self.event_rx.try_recv() {
            match e {
                Event::LoadRom(data) => {
                    if let Err(e) = self.load_rom(&data) {
                        error!("could not load rom: {e:?}");
                    }
                }
                Event::SetMuted(m) => {
                    self.dev.audio_set_muted(m);
                }
                Event::Console(b) => {
                    self.dev.console(&mut self.vm, b);
                }
            }
        }

        ctx.request_repaint();
        ctx.input(|i| {
            while i.time >= self.next_frame {
                self.next_frame += 0.0166667;
                self.dev.redraw(&mut self.vm);
            }
            if i.raw.dropped_files.len() == 1 {
                let target = &i.raw.dropped_files[0];
                let r = if let Some(path) = &target.path {
                    let data = std::fs::read(path).expect("failed to read file");
                    info!("loading {} bytes from {path:?}", data.len());
                    self.load_rom(&data)
                } else if let Some(data) = &target.bytes {
                    self.load_rom(data)
                } else {
                    Ok(())
                };
                if let Err(e) = r {
                    error!("could not load ROM: {e:?}");
                }
            }
            let shift_held = i.modifiers.shift;
            for e in i.events.iter() {
                match e {
                    egui::Event::Text(s) => {
                        const RAW_CHARS: [u8; 16] = [
                            b'"', b'\'', b'{', b'}', b'_', b')', b'(', b'*', b'&', b'^', b'%',
                            b'$', b'#', b'@', b'!', b'~',
                        ];
                        for c in s.bytes() {
                            if RAW_CHARS.contains(&c) {
                                self.dev.char(&mut self.vm, c);
                            }
                        }
                    }
                    egui::Event::Key {
                        key,
                        pressed,
                        repeat,
                        ..
                    } => {
                        if let Some(k) = decode_key(*key, shift_held) {
                            if *pressed {
                                self.dev.pressed(&mut self.vm, k, *repeat);
                            } else {
                                self.dev.released(&mut self.vm, k);
                            }
                        }
                    }
                    // egui::Event::ScrollDelta(s) => {
                    //     self.scroll.0 += s.x;
                    //     self.scroll.1 -= s.y;
                    // }
                    _ => (),
                }
            }
            for (b, k) in [
                (i.modifiers.ctrl, Key::Ctrl),
                (i.modifiers.alt, Key::Alt),
                (i.modifiers.shift, Key::Shift),
            ] {
                if b {
                    self.dev.pressed(&mut self.vm, k, false)
                } else {
                    self.dev.released(&mut self.vm, k)
                }
            }
            let ptr = &i.pointer;
            if let Some(p) = ptr.latest_pos() {
                self.cursor_pos = Some((p.x / self.scale, p.y / self.scale));
            }
            let buttons = [
                egui::PointerButton::Primary,
                egui::PointerButton::Middle,
                egui::PointerButton::Secondary,
            ]
            .into_iter()
            .enumerate()
            .map(|(i, b)| (ptr.button_down(b) as u8) << i)
            .fold(0, |a, b| a | b);
            let m = MouseState {
                pos: self.cursor_pos.unwrap_or((0.0, 0.0)),
                scroll: std::mem::take(&mut self.scroll),
                buttons,
            };
            self.dev.mouse(&mut self.vm, m);
            i.time
        });
        self.dev.audio(&mut self.vm);
        let out = self.dev.output(&self.vm);
        if out.hide_mouse {
            ctx.set_cursor_icon(egui::CursorIcon::None);
        }
        if self.size != out.size {
            // Get current window size in logical points
            let current_window_size = ctx.input(|i| {
                i.viewport()
                    .inner_rect
                    .map_or(egui::Vec2::ZERO, |rect| rect.size())
            });
            let new_size = egui::Vec2::new(out.size.0 as f32, out.size.1 as f32) * self.scale;
            // let should_resize = new_size.x > current_window_size.x || new_size.y > current_window_size.y
            //     || new_size.x < current_window_size.x || new_size.y < current_window_size.y;
            // // Only resize if the new frame is larger, or if it's smaller than the window
            // if should_resize {
            // Only resize if the new frame is larger than the current window
            if new_size.x > current_window_size.x || new_size.y > current_window_size.y {
                info!("resizing window to {:?}", out.size);
                self.size = out.size;
                let mut size = new_size;
                // Enforce proportional resizing if needed
                if self.window_mode == "proportional" {
                    let aspect = self.aspect_ratio;
                    let w = size.x;
                    let h = size.y;
                    let (new_w, new_h) = if w / h > aspect {
                        (h * aspect, h)
                    } else {
                        (w, w / aspect)
                    };
                    size = egui::Vec2::new(new_w, new_h);
                }
                ctx.send_viewport_cmd(egui::ViewportCommand::InnerSize(size));
                if let Some(f) = self.resized.as_mut() {
                    f(out.size.0, out.size.1);
                }
            }
        }
        let w = out.size.0 as usize;
        let h = out.size.1 as usize;
        let mut image = egui::ColorImage::new([w, h], vec![egui::Color32::BLACK; w * h]);
        for (i, o) in out.frame.chunks(4).zip(image.pixels.iter_mut()) {
            *o = egui::Color32::from_rgba_unmultiplied(i[2], i[1], i[0], i[3]);
        }
        self.texture.set(image, egui::TextureOptions::NEAREST);
        egui::CentralPanel::default()
            .frame(egui::Frame::default().fill(egui::Color32::BLACK))
            .show(ctx, |ui| {
                let available = ui.available_size();
                let frame_size = egui::Vec2::new(
                    out.size.0 as f32 * self.scale,
                    out.size.1 as f32 * self.scale,
                );
                let offset = egui::Vec2::new(
                    (available.x - frame_size.x) * 0.5,
                    (available.y - frame_size.y) * 0.5,
                );
                let top_left = ui.min_rect().min + offset;
                let mut mesh = egui::Mesh::with_texture(self.texture.id());
                mesh.add_rect_with_uv(
                    egui::Rect {
                        min: top_left,
                        max: top_left + frame_size,
                    },
                    egui::Rect {
                        min: egui::Pos2::new(0.0, 0.0),
                        max: egui::Pos2::new(1.0, 1.0),
                    },
                    egui::Color32::WHITE,
                );
                ui.painter().add(egui::Shape::mesh(mesh));
                // Show auto ROM cycling info
                if self.auto_rom_select && !self.auto_roms.is_empty() {
                    ui.label(format!(
                        "[AUTO ROM CYCLING] Switching ROM every 10s. ROMs loaded: {}",
                        self.auto_roms.len()
                    ));
                }
            });
        out.check().expect("failed to print output?");
    }
}
